docker swarm
This commit is contained in:
@ -3,4 +3,8 @@
|
||||
# 此处为配置索引的生命周期,需要在es中添加此项
|
||||
|
||||
|
||||
env $(cat ./env_crm1 | xargs) envsubst < ./docker-compose.yml | docker stack deploy --compose-file - crm1_skywalking --with-registry-auth
|
||||
env $(cat ./env_crm1 | xargs) envsubst < ./docker-compose.yml | docker stack deploy --compose-file - crm1_skywalking --with-registry-auth
|
||||
|
||||
#
|
||||
|
||||
env $(cat ./env_prod | xargs) envsubst < ./docker-compose.yml | docker stack deploy --compose-file - prod_skywalking --with-registry-auth
|
||||
|
@ -5,7 +5,7 @@ networks:
|
||||
external: true
|
||||
services:
|
||||
oap:
|
||||
image: apache/skywalking-oap-server:9.4.0
|
||||
image: apache/skywalking-oap-server:10.0.0
|
||||
hostname: ${NAMESPACE}-skywalking-oap
|
||||
ports:
|
||||
- '${NODE_PORT}:11800'
|
||||
@ -13,7 +13,7 @@ services:
|
||||
environment:
|
||||
- TZ=Asia/Shanghai
|
||||
- SW_STORAGE=elasticsearch
|
||||
- SW_STORAGE_ES_CLUSTER_NODES=${NAMESPACE}_es_elasticsearch:9200
|
||||
- SW_STORAGE_ES_CLUSTER_NODES=${NAMESPACE}-es-elasticsearch:9200
|
||||
- SW_HEALTH_CHECKER=default
|
||||
- SW_TELEMETRY=prometheus
|
||||
- SW_STORAGE_ES_ADVANCED={"index.lifecycle.name":"sw-policy"}
|
||||
@ -25,13 +25,13 @@ services:
|
||||
constraints:
|
||||
- node.labels.${NAMESPACE}_skywalking==1
|
||||
ui:
|
||||
image: apache/skywalking-ui:9.4.0
|
||||
image: apache/skywalking-ui:10.0.0
|
||||
ports:
|
||||
- "${NODE_PORT_UI}:8080"
|
||||
environment:
|
||||
- TZ=Asia/Shanghai
|
||||
- SW_OAP_ADDRESS=http://${NAMESPACE}_skywalking_oap:12800
|
||||
- SW_ZIPKIN_ADDRESS=http://${NAMESPACE}_skywalking_oap:9412
|
||||
- SW_OAP_ADDRESS=http://${NAMESPACE}-skywalking-oap:12800
|
||||
- SW_ZIPKIN_ADDRESS=http://${NAMESPACE}-skywalking-oap:9412
|
||||
depends_on:
|
||||
- oap
|
||||
deploy:
|
||||
|
4
docker-swarm/skywalking/env_prod
Normal file
4
docker-swarm/skywalking/env_prod
Normal file
@ -0,0 +1,4 @@
|
||||
NAMESPACE=prod
|
||||
NODE_PORT=11800
|
||||
NODE_PORT_2=12800
|
||||
NODE_PORT_UI=18080
|
Reference in New Issue
Block a user